Here’s the latest summer center at our house.  The topic for the next couple of weeks is the good ol’ USA!

I’ve included a few library books, a book on tape, 4th of July/American history songs, The 50 Great States Game, The Game of the States, a US puzzle, a magnetic states puzzle, a red,white & blue chemistry experiment set, picture timeline cards of some famous US events of the 20th century, and some patriotic stickers.

Behind the scenes:  Everything on the table (almost) was under $1.00 or free!  I’ve told you many times before how much I love curriculum sales, yard sales and Goodwill.  Well, when I find something cheap, I usually buy it.  When I decide on a theme for my center, I go on a treasure hunt around the house to see what goes with the theme.  Even the star fabric was 1/4 yard of  $1.00/yd fabric = 25 cents!  The only thing I paid “real money” for was the experiment set.  I bought Mahayla a few fun sets from Home Science Tools last Christmas.  You wouldn’t believe how much fun I have putting these together!  It’s okay to call me a nerd!
